The unfortunate demise of singer Somadas has left everyone in a state of shock and grief. The former Star Singer contestant, who was receiving treatment for COVID-19 at Kollam Medical College, reportedly suffered a cardiac arrest on Sunday (January 31).
Remembering her dearest co-contestant, Star Singer 2008 winner Sonia shared fond memories with the late singer.
"Soon I heard this sad news, our performance from Star Singer struck my mind. In the Nadaka Ganam round, we sang 'Thalakku Meethe Shunyakasham'. In the song, there is a line where Somu chettan sings about death, I couldn't hear it without tears,'' she says.
This performance was unarguably one of the best in the seasons wherein Somadas was spotted in the avatar of a leprosy patient and the emotional performance gained much attention.
Talking about meeting Somadas for the last time on the sets of 'Start Music', Sonia shared that he also fondly spoke about their iconic performance.
"We met on the sets and we had a great time together. Soon after meeting me, Somu said, 'Sonia, you remember our song!'. We spoke much about Star Singer then," she adds.
Sonia also shared that she was someone who has witnessed the huge fan following of Somadas.
"After 'Star Singer', we did some stage shows abroad and people were rushing to watch him sing. Even though he couldn't make it to the finale of the show, he had won many hearts. Many years ago, we did a show in Kerala and the fan base was still the same for him. I was a great fan of his singing, the way he renders high pitch songs were magical. Such a talented singer," Sonia remembers Somadas.
